What Are GloFish and What Unique Traits Do They Have?
GloFish are genetically modified fluorescent fish that exhibit vibrant colors under blue or ultraviolet light. They are popular in aquariums and are known for their unique genetic traits that enhance their visual appeal.
- Unique Traits of GloFish:
– Bioluminescence
– Genetic Modification
– Variety of Species
– Color Varieties
– Hardiness
GloFish possess unique traits that make them distinct from regular fish. Understanding these traits can shed light on their appeal and the concerns surrounding their genetic modifications.
-
Bioluminescence: GloFish display bright, glowing colors due to a technique called bioluminescence. This trait is a result of incorporating genes from marine organisms, such as jellyfish and sea anemones. The glowing effect becomes particularly noticeable under specific lighting conditions.
-
Genetic Modification: GloFish are created through genetic engineering, which involves altering their DNA to produce fluorescent proteins. This process is regulated by the U.S. Department of Agriculture. Critics raise ethical concerns about genetic modification, emphasizing potential environmental impacts if they escape captivity.
-
Variety of Species: GloFish come from different species, including zebra danios, tetras, and barbs. Each species retains its natural behaviors and habitats while showcasing enhanced colors. For example, the GloFish tetra combines the vibrant glow with the schooling behavior typical of tetras.
-
Color Varieties: GloFish are available in multiple colors, including red, green, blue, and purple. These colors are not found in the natural counterparts of these fish. The diversity of colors appeals to aquarium enthusiasts looking for aesthetic variety.
-
Hardiness: GloFish are generally hardy and adaptable to various water conditions. They can thrive in home aquariums with proper care, making them suitable for novice aquarists. Despite their genetic modifications, they exhibit resilience similar to their non-modified relatives.
In summary, GloFish are intriguing because of their bioluminescence, genetic modification, species variety, color selection, and hardiness. They attract attention, but it is essential to consider the implications of their genetic origins and potential environmental impacts.

What Factors Affect Compatibility Between Betta Fish, GloFish, and Neon Tetras?
The compatibility between Betta fish, GloFish, and Neon Tetras can be influenced by several factors. Careful consideration of these factors is essential for a harmonious aquarium environment.
- Temperament
- Tank Size
- Water Parameters
- Species Behavior
- Feeding Habits
Considering these factors can help determine the best arrangement for these fish in an aquarium. Below is a detailed explanation of each factor.
-
Temperament: The temperament of each fish species plays a critical role in compatibility. Betta fish are known for their aggression, especially towards other males and fin-nipping fish. GloFish, which are genetically modified Zebra Danios, typically exhibit peaceful behavior and can thrive in community tanks. Neon Tetras are small, schooling fish known for their passive nature. Balancing aggressive and peaceful species is crucial to prevent stress and potential harm.
-
Tank Size: The size of the aquarium directly affects fish compatibility. A larger tank provides more territory and hiding spots, reducing aggression and stress among fish. Betta fish require at least a 5-gallon tank, while GloFish and Neon Tetras thrive in group settings of at least 10 gallons, with a minimum of 5 fish in the group. An adequately sized tank ensures that the species can coexist comfortably.
-
Water Parameters: Different fish species require specific water conditions. Betta fish prefer warmer water temperatures of around 76-82°F, while GloFish and Neon Tetras thrive in similar conditions but with a slightly wider range (72-78°F). All species prefer a pH of 6.5-7.5. Maintaining stable and appropriate water parameters is essential for health and compatibility.
-
Species Behavior: Understanding species behavior is crucial for compatibility. Betta fish can be territorial and aggressive, particularly in smaller spaces. GloFish are active swimmers who often occupy the upper levels of the tank. Neon Tetras school together and prefer to swim in mid to lower levels. Observing each species’ behavior can help reduce potential conflicts.
-
Feeding Habits: Compatibility can also be influenced by feeding habits. Betta fish are carnivorous and prefer high-protein diets. In contrast, GloFish and Neon Tetras are omnivores and will eat a variety of foods, including plant matter and flakes. Offering compatible food options for all species is essential to ensure all fish thrive without competing aggressively for food.
By considering these factors, aquarists can create a peaceful and visually appealing aquarium that showcases Betta fish, GloFish, and Neon Tetras effectively.

How Can You Design an Optimal Community Tank for These Fish?
To design an optimal community tank for your fish, consider species compatibility, tank size, water parameters, environment enrichment, and feeding requirements.
Species compatibility is crucial for a peaceful community tank. Fish from similar habitats and temperaments should be housed together. For example, combining schooling fish like Neon Tetras with more territorial fish like Betta can lead to stress and aggression. Research shows that keeping compatible species minimizes stress and enhances overall well-being. A study by Barlow (2002) emphasized the importance of social structures in fish communities.
Tank size plays a significant role in maintaining water quality and providing adequate space. A larger tank, typically 20 gallons or more, allows for better swimming space and reduces the likelihood of territorial disputes. Smaller tanks may lead to overcrowding and poor water quality quickly. The American Aquarium Fish Association recommends 1 inch of fish per gallon as a general guideline for stocking density.
Water parameters must match the needs of all species in the tank. Different fish thrive in varying pH levels, temperature, and hardness. For example, Tetras prefer slightly acidic water (pH 6.0-7.0) while other species may thrive in neutral conditions. Regularly testing the water, using kits for pH, ammonia, nitrite, and nitrate levels, is essential for a healthy tank environment.
Environmental enrichment enhances fish health and reduces stress. The tank should include plants, hiding spots, and open areas for swimming. Live or artificial plants provide shelter and simulate natural habitats. The National Wildlife Federation reports that similar environments foster natural behavior in fish.
Feeding requirements must be considered for community tanks. Different species have specific dietary needs, with some being herbivores, carnivores, or omnivores. Providing species-appropriate food ensures proper nutrition and minimizes waste buildup in the tank. Additionally, overfeeding can lead to water quality issues. The Fish Nutrition Society recommends feeding small amounts that can be consumed within a few minutes.
By addressing species compatibility, tank size, water parameters, environmental enrichment, and feeding requirements, you can create an optimal community tank that promotes healthy and harmonious fishkeeping.
